Dwayne Johnson Is “Black Adam” The First DC Super Hero

Dwayne ‘The Rock’ Johnson has got a new role in Hollywood–well, in the world. Johnson is starring in the first-ever DC super hero film “Black Adam” based on the DC characters created by Bill Parker and C.C. Beck.

The film produced by Beau Flynn, Dwayne Johnson, Hiram Garcia and Dany Garcia tells the story of Seth Adam who was bestowed with almighty powers of the gods. After using his powers for vengeance, he was imporisoned, becoming Black Adam.

Nearly 5,000 years have passed and Black Adam has gone from man, to myth, to legend. Now released, his unique form of justice, born out of rage, is challenged by modern day heroes who form the Justice Society: Hawkman, Dr. Fate, Atom Smasher and Cyclone.

Bringing the DC super hero to the big screen for the first time is directer Jaume Collet-Sera from the “Jungle Cruise”.

Johnson stars alongside Aldis Hodge as Hawkman, Noah Centineo as Atom Smasher, Sarah Shahi, Marwan Kenzari and Pierce Brosnan as Dr. Fate.

“Black Adam,” smashing into theaters and IMAX theaters near you October 21 2022.
